Info-Tek, the producer of GeCube-branded graphics cards, recently launched its AGP 8x graphics cards based on the ATI Radeon X1600 and X1300 graphics processor unit (GPU) series.
The availability of the GeCube Radeon X1300 AGP (GC-RX1300GA2-D3) is slated for the end of this month, whereas the GeCube Radeon X1600 AGP (GC-RX1600PGA2-D3) is scheduled to hit the market by the middle of January, 2006, according to the company.
